hey tnk, just thought I should give you some constructive criticism. First of all, its good to see so much enthusiasm from young Developers such as yourself. I've been involved in the modding scene since 1996 (the good old days hehe) and I have to say I am truly impressed with your drive. It's definitely refreshing!
However, I would really encourage you not to use imageshack as your media host for mod related eyecandy, apart from taking ages to load, it really isn't the most user friendly environment (ie. too much traffic and your work gets disabled). I can understand if you might not want to display your WIP screenshots on your mod profile's image bank, but at least upload them to your user profile and link them from there. It will run much smoother, not to mention cause less hassle.
I also noticed a few spelling mistakes on your work. This isn't really a big issue - especially since english isn't your first language (nor is it mine) - but it does question a developer's credibility.
Your character and feature ideas are definitely on the right track, however, with out wanting to come across like a hard ***, I have the impression you are trying too hard in some respects. For example, using manual over automatic gear changes when driving is great (and personally I think a lot more fun, having driven both), but is it something that would actually add to your mod's atmosphere? If you find that it most definitely will add to it, you should go for it - but then ask yourself if you can simplify it to a point where you have the functionality of manual driving without causing players to get stressed out.

I also don't think that they would force developers to charge for the custom content. After all, in their presentation on the new Battle.net they did say that although they make it possible to charge, they keep out of it and leave it up to the developers. I'd imagine Blizzard might take a share of the profits, as the custom content is developed with their tools and their engine, but I really don't think they'll force a charge.
And them stopping people from creating custom content is highly unlikely, so again..a fine (in my opinion) is out of the question :)
I think Craka has a point with the assumption that more people will own SC2 than WC3. Not only has it got a massive following from the Blizzard fan community, but generally will appeal to every gamer who enjoyed wc3 - so the potential will be far greater than sticking to wc3. And people who play RTS games, aren't going to buy WC3 over SC2 simply because the general demand goes towards the newer games due to better graphics, better gameplay, better support, better features, etc.
Granted, gamers whose computers won't/can't handle SC2 will inevitably be left behind, but that sadly is the nature of the gaming industry. Companies can only do so much optimising.
